Belles Books & Gifts has become a beloved online destination, but its beginnings were far more humble than most people realize. In 2015, founder Danielle Vataj faced a challenge familiar to many pet owners—unexpected medical bills for her dog. To cover the costs, she began selling a few personal items on eBay. What started as a practical attempt to make ends meet quickly unfolded into something far more meaningful. Danielle discovered that she wasn’t just selling objects; she was creating emotional connections between people and the pieces they brought into their homes. From that realization, Belles Books & Gifts took shape.

Beyond its curated finds, Belles Books & Gifts has also grown into a platform for compassion. From the very beginning, Danielle committed a portion of the shop’s proceeds to causes close to her heart. Over the years, she has supported animal rescues, women’s shelters including Woman Aware, and organizations such as the Alex’s Lemonade Stand Foundation, which funds pediatric cancer research. For her, every sale is an opportunity to contribute to something larger—one more way to give meaning to the work she does.
